Dane County Planning & Development <br /> -�'� Room 116, City-County Building, Madison, Wisconsin 53709 Land Division Review <br /> �i ��.� <br /> 608/266-9086 <br /> ScONSi <br /> May 15, 1996 • <br /> Wisconsin Mapping <br /> 306 West Quarry Street <br /> Deerfield, Wisconsin 53531 <br /> Re: CERTIFIED SURVEY MAP (Scott) <br /> NE1/4 S13 T6N R12E <br /> Town of Christiana <br /> Dane County <br /> Gentlepeople: <br /> The Dane County Land Division Regulations require a certified survey map approval for <br /> the creation of any land parcel of 15 acres or less in area, located within all of the <br /> unincorporated areas of the County. The Wisconsin Attorney General has clearly <br /> indicated that a single parcel of land cannot consist of several tracts, which are divided by <br /> public highways otther ownerships. With the subject certified survey map application <br /> the residual parcel owned by Mr. Scott, located between Dilema Road and Tranquil Lane, <br /> is required to be included within a recordable certified survey map. This requirement has <br /> been consistently applied by Dane County since May 21, 1970. Additionally, whenever <br /> a land parcel is required to be included within a certified survey map, Dane County has <br /> consistently required that said parcel conform with the applicable provisions of the Dane <br /> County Zoning Ordinance. Accordingly, the residual parcel is to be rezoned to an <br /> appropriate zoning category. <br /> In order to comply with the delayed effective date provision provided with zoning petition <br /> # 6542 the proposed certified survey map can be recorded with the Dane County Register <br /> of Deeds, provided that a petition to rezone the residual parcel is submitted, and a <br /> commitment from the Town of Christiana to support said zoning change is established. <br /> Please contact the writer with additional questions regarding this matter. <br /> Sincerely, <br /> Norbert Scribner, Land Division Review <br /> cc: Mr. Richard A.
